ZIP Code 64455: frequently asked questions

What is the median home value in ZIP Code 64455?
The median home value in ZIP Code 64455 is $102,300, lower than 82% of U.S. ZIP codes.
How much is property tax in ZIP Code 64455?
The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 64455 is $585, an effective rate of 1% of home value.
Is ZIP Code 64455 expensive to live in?
Homes in ZIP Code 64455 cost about 1.9× the median household income, lower than 77% of U.S. ZIP codes.
What is the average rent in ZIP Code 64455?
The median gross rent in ZIP Code 64455 is $415 a month, lower than 77% of U.S. ZIP codes.
What is the weather like in ZIP Code 64455?
ZIP Code 64455 averages 51.4°F year-round, summer highs near 84.9°F, winter lows around 17°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 15.3 inches of snow a year.
Is ZIP Code 64455 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
ZIP Code 64455's FEMA National Risk Index score is 93.6 (higher than 90% of U.S. ZIP codes).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is tornado.
